3. There is still to be received the interest which
has been earned on monies deposited in the Joint Colonial Fund
on behalf of the accounts mentioned above. The amount due
for the quarter ended 30th September will be determined and
paid shortly, but the amount due for the period from the 1st
to the 15th October will not be known until the rate of
distribution for the current quarter has been decided (after
the balance sheet has been struck early in January, 1935).
Both amounts will be credited when received to the general
account of the Colony.
